1、實現介面的抽象類——適配器 即用了介面,又用了抽象類,關鍵是Window win=new MyWindow(); MyWindow子類並沒有直接實現Window介面,而是通過中間的抽象類建立了橋梁 2、代理公司的方法——功能更強大的包裝類 自己要錢的能力太弱小,通過強大的代理來完成要錢,包裝類 ...
1、實現介面的抽象類——適配器
即用了介面,又用了抽象類,關鍵是Window win=new MyWindow();
MyWindow子類並沒有直接實現Window介面,而是通過中間的抽象類建立了橋梁
2、代理公司的方法——功能更強大的包裝類
自己要錢的能力太弱小,通過強大的代理來完成要錢,包裝類
3、介面的使用——工廠模式
Demo類中增加判斷如果有輸入再執行吃水果